Research and Enlightenment of General Education Curriculum in Columbia University

Lin Deng

Abstract


At present, the competition for talents in higher education around the world is very fierce. Under the demand of reform and the development trend of global higher education, the development of general education in Chinese universities is very important. As a non-professional, non-utilitarian education, general education The fundamental purpose of education is to cultivate the social responsibility of talents so that they can actively participate in social life and achieve comprehensive development. General education courses are a concentrated expression of the concept of general education. Research on the practice of general education is conducive to the improvement of the quality of talents in Chinese universities.
